GUADALAJARA, Mexico (AP) -- Former Barcelona coach and Dutch star Johan Cruyff will be joining slumping Mexico club Guadalajara Chivas as an advisor.
Chivas said on its website that Cruyff would give a news conference on Saturday. The club did not immediately say what role he would take, but he is certain to suggest changes on and off the pitch to arrest a sharp decline in results.
Guadalajara, Mexico's most successful team, is winless in 13 consecutive matches. It was beaten 3-0 by Argentine club Velez Sarsfield in a Copa Libertadores match on Wednesday.
